The scaffolding protein encoded by this gene is the main component of the caveolae plasma membranes found in most cell types. The protein links integrin subunits to the tyrosine kinase FYN,an initiating step in coupling integrins to the Ras-ERK pathway and promoting cell cycle progression. The gene is a tumor suppressor gene candidate and a negative regulator of the Ras-p42/44 mitogen-activated kinase cascade. Caveolin 1 and caveolin 2 are located next to each other on chromosome 7 and express colocalizing proteins that form a stable hetero-oligomeric complex. Mutations in this gene have been associated with Berardinelli-Seip congenital lipodystrophy. Alternatively spliced transcripts encode alpha and beta isoforms of caveolin 1.
The Anti-CAV1 Monoclonal Antibody is a high-quality antibody that can be used for various applications, including Western Blotting (WB) and Flow Cytometry (FCM).
Reagents or buffers: RIPA buffer, SDS-PAGE gel, transfer buffer, blocking buffer, and ECL substrate.
Sample preparation: Prepare cell lysates using RIPA buffer and separate proteins by SDS-PAGE.
Antibody incubation: Incubate the membrane with the Anti-CAV1 Monoclonal Antibody at a suitable dilution in blocking buffer for 1-2 hours at room temperature.
Washing or detection: Wash the membrane with PBST and detect the signal using ECL substrate.
Technical notes: The expected band size is around 20-25 kDa.
